As an Operation & Maintenance Buyer in our Offshore Procurement team, you will support our operational sites with the purchasing of their required spare parts, consumables and services.


An excellent development opportunity for someone that has had some procurement exposure and is keen to progress in this area.


Focus site for this individual would be Rhyl Flats Offshore Wind Farm, but also supporting our other offshore sites with spare parts purchasing.




Duties to include:



  • Hold regular meetings with site staff in order to meet contractual needs of the site/s and encourage early procurement involvement


  • Develop and maintain stakeholder relationships (internal and external) to positively impact the procurement cycle and procurement and operations collaboration


  • Prepare tender documents, issue tenders and carry out tender evaluations for all spare parts and service requirements


  • Prepare approval and confirmation award documentation to support contract award decisions and then place framework Agreements for spare parts and services.


  • Set up SAP contracts for preferred suppliers to allow for an automated stock process




  • Create and maintain source lists linking the relevant sites to the SAP contracts


  • Be the interface to the warehouse teams to amend PO creation if price/lead time necessitates a change from the preferred supplier


  • Vary agreements and update pricing in SAP contracts as and when required


  • Seek out additional spare parts suppliers to improve spare part options and set any new suppliers up in SAP


  • Where automation is not activated, create purchase orders for spare parts




  • Vendor invoice management - provide invoice query support for purchase orders.


  • Use RWE systems for supplier qualification, conducting tender processes and in day-to-day procurement activities





Skills and Experience



  • Experience in buying goods and/or services previously




  • Advanced skills in Material Management Systems, preferably SAP S4 HANA, and keen to learn and use new software applications


  • MCIPS member or studying to become a MCIPS accredited member would be advantageous


  • Experience and/or understanding of wind farms operations advantageous


  • Ability to effectively understand commercial risks to minimise impacts to the project


  • Experienced in building relationships




  • Self-motivation and drive to deliver on commitments


  • Ability to travel domestically and internationally as required to support delivery of the procurement activities
